Wall Street Protester Has World's Greatest Meltdown

Posted: Oct 14, 2011 2:31 PM

I'm wondering if they're on tax payer-funded LSD?

I must say that Matt Damon should keep his hair short.

BTW: I censored this in order to make it accessible to more American ears and eyes. I must inform you that these two pleaded for America to "LEAVE OBAMA ALONE!" prior to their turning on the camera.